Accounting Adjusting Entry Lesson/Activity using candy
Conditional Remix & Share Permitted
CC BY-NC
Rating
0.0 stars

This lesson/activity is a supplement to textbook resources when teaching and reviewing adjusting entries for Supplies and Prepaid Insurance. By using candy (or other small items), students can record the transactions and have the visual inventory of items, thus emphasizing the need for adjusting entries.

Adaptations: Create a Creature
Read the Fine Print
Rating
0.0 stars

If you could create a new creature, what adaptations would it have and why? In this activity students design a trait card for an organism using behavioral and physical adaptations to help it survive in its environment.
